Имя пользователя:
Пароль:  
Помощь | Регистрация | Забыли пароль?  | Правила  

Компьютерный форум OSzone.net » Программирование, базы данных и автоматизация действий » Скриптовые языки администрирования Windows » CMD/BAT - [решено] удалить файл от 0 до 100 байт

Ответить
Настройки темы
CMD/BAT - [решено] удалить файл от 0 до 100 байт

Аватара для Freddy1984

Старожил


Сообщения: 147
Благодарности: 9

Профиль | Цитировать


Приветствую.
Вот так for /r %%F in (*) do if %%~zF==0 del "%%F" удаляются все файлы размером ноль байт. Подскажите пожалуйста как модернизировать код (или какой то другой) что бы можно было удалить все файлы с интервалом размера от 0 до 100 байт например. Не 0 и 100, а именно интервалом.
Спасибо.

Отправлено: 13:00, 14-06-2017

 

Аватара для Freddy1984

Старожил


Сообщения: 147
Благодарности: 9

Профиль | Цитировать


Цитата Iska:
результат вывода скопировать и выложить сюда. »
Что это даст только совсем я что то не понимаю
Вот:
Код: Выделить весь код
Содержимое папки d:\test

14.06.2017  14:23    <DIR>          .
14.06.2017  14:23    <DIR>          ..
14.06.2017  13:28                33 1.txt
14.06.2017  13:28                22 2.txt
14.06.2017  13:29               105 3.txt
14.06.2017  13:33                 0 4.txt
14.06.2017  13:55                65 test.cmd
               5 файлов            225 байт
               2 папок  65*259*745*280 байт свободно
А дальше то что?

Отправлено: 14:26, 14-06-2017 | #11



Для отключения данного рекламного блока вам необходимо зарегистрироваться или войти с учетной записью социальной сети.

Если же вы забыли свой пароль на форуме, то воспользуйтесь данной ссылкой для восстановления пароля.


Ветеран


Сообщения: 27449
Благодарности: 8086

Профиль | Отправить PM | Цитировать


Цитата Freddy1984:
А дальше то что? »
Выполните в том же окне консоли Ваш test.cmd, ещё раз dir, и снова покажите результат их исполнения.

Отправлено: 14:54, 14-06-2017 | #12


Ветеран


Сообщения: 1274
Благодарности: 564

Профиль | Отправить PM | Цитировать


Freddy1984,
у всех работает, а у вас нет - не странно? Поэтому и просят вас показать и код и содержимое папки и то как вы его (код) запускаете
Файл 146263

Последний раз редактировалось alpap, 07-12-2017 в 15:07.


Отправлено: 14:56, 14-06-2017 | #13


Аватара для Freddy1984

Старожил


Сообщения: 147
Благодарности: 9

Профиль | Цитировать


Цитата Iska:
Выполните в том же окне консоли Ваш test.cmd »
а тьфу ты...))) при выполнении я понял в чём касяк)) в общим кодировку поменял на ANSI и всё запахало..
всё. извиняюсь за лишнее беспокойство.

Отправлено: 15:02, 14-06-2017 | #14


Ветеран


Сообщения: 27449
Благодарности: 8086

Профиль | Отправить PM | Цитировать


Цитата Freddy1984:
в общим кодировку поменял на ANSI »
Вообще-то, а) кодировка должна быть, за редким исключением, OEM/866, а не ANSI/1251 и б) в данном случае это неважно.

А у Вас какая была? Не юникод случа́́ем? Потому зачастую и просим выкладывать не текст содержимого файла, а сам файл непосредственно.

Отправлено: 16:02, 14-06-2017 | #15


Аватара для Freddy1984

Старожил


Сообщения: 147
Благодарности: 9

Профиль | Цитировать


Цитата alpap:
у всех работает, а у вас нет - не странно? »
да, странно. у меня такое бывает использую не ту кодировку... не знаю как себя заставить быть внимательней

Цитата Iska:
Не юникод случа́́ем? »
она самая родимая и дорогая))))
Цитата Iska:
Вообще-то, а) кодировка должна быть, за редким исключением, OEM/866, а не ANSI/1251 и б) в данном случае это неважно. »
вот. в данном случае это не важно, единственное что с юникодом проморгал...
Ладно, всем спасибо, вопрос решен должным образом. Профессионалов уважаю.

Отправлено: 16:05, 14-06-2017 | #16



Компьютерный форум OSzone.net » Программирование, базы данных и автоматизация действий » Скриптовые языки администрирования Windows » CMD/BAT - [решено] удалить файл от 0 до 100 байт

Участник сейчас на форуме Участник сейчас на форуме Участник вне форума Участник вне форума Автор темы Автор темы Шапка темы Сообщение прикреплено

Похожие темы
Название темы Автор Информация о форуме Ответов Последнее сообщение
SSD - [решено] загржается диск до 100% после обновления win10 10240 до 14393 shahmatist567 Накопители (SSD, HDD, USB Flash) 3 18-08-2016 08:28
ЦП загружен на 100% Температура процессора от 90 до 100 градусов. Denis1488 Лечение систем от вредоносных программ 9 02-07-2016 20:13
Любой язык - [решено] Удалить последний байт в файле pzh2393 Скриптовые языки администрирования Windows 10 06-12-2014 19:28
CMD/BAT - [решено] Batch файл (.bat, .cmd) - как сгенерировать произвольное число от 1 до 10? ANR Скриптовые языки администрирования Windows 9 26-03-2013 10:02
Загрузка - Уровень Цп прыгает от 60% до 100% ps.GreenHouse Microsoft Windows 7 1 19-05-2011 00:40




 
Переход